Understanding the Role of a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A)
A CNA is a vital member of the healthcare team, providing direct patient care under the supervision of Registered Nurses or physicians. Duties include assisting with daily activities like bathing, dressing, feeding, and mobility, as well as monitoring patient health and reporting changes to medical staff. Becoming a CNA is a stepping stone to various healthcare careers and a way to make a tangible difference in people’s lives.

How to Find No-Cost CNA Classes in Brooklyn NY
There are various pathways to access free CNA training programs in brooklyn, NY. Here are some of the most effective ways:
1. State and Local Workforce Development Programs
The New York State Department of Labor collaborates with community colleges and training providers to offer funded CNA programs. These initiatives aim to reduce employment barriers and promote health sector employment.
2. Community Colleges and Vocational Schools
Many community colleges in Brooklyn partner with goverment agencies or non-profit organizations to provide free or subsidized CNA classes. Examples include:
- City Tech (New York City College of Technology)
- Kingsborough Community College
- Brooklyn Workforce Innovation
3.Non-profit Organizations and Healthcare Facilities
Organizations like NYC Health + Hospitals and local NGOs often run specialized training programs,including no-cost CNA classes,especially for underserved populations and minorities.

Step-by-Step Guide to Enrolling in Free CNA Classes
- Research available programs through NYC workforce boards, community colleges, and local nonprofits.
- Check eligibility requirements, including residency, income level, and educational background.
- Gather necessary documentation such as ID, proof of residence, and prior certifications if applicable.
- Apply online or in person, ensuring all forms are completed accurately.
- Attend informational sessions or orientation if required.
- Complete the training program, including classroom and clinical components.
- Prepare for and pass the CNA certification exam administered by the New York State Nurse Aide Registry.
